Abstract
A system for accounting for drift of a position sensor. The system includes a position sensor, a robotic instrument including a first tracker, and an electronic processor. The electronic processor is configured to determine a matrix defining a position of the position sensor in a coordinate system, control movement of the robotic instrument to a predefined position, and capture, with the position sensor, a first position of the first tracker. The electronic processor is configured to, in response to determining that a predetermined amount of time has passed since the first position was captured, control movement of the robotic instrument to the predefined position, capture a second position of the first tracker with the position sensor, determine, based on a difference between the first position of the first tracker and the second position of the first tracker, a drift matrix, and update the matrix based on the drift matrix.
